본 고안은 세탁기의 세탁조에 관한 것으로 더욱 상세하게는 세탁조의 상부에 염수가 담겨지게 되는 별도의 발란스링을 장착시키지 않고도 세탁기의 탈수초기시 발생하는 세탁조의 언발란스를 신속하면서도 보다 효과적으로 잡아줄수 있도록 하여 초기탈수시의 언발란스로 인한 세탁조 및 저수조의 파손을 방지 할수 있도록 한 세탁기의 발란스장치에 관한 것이다.The present invention relates to a washing tank of a washing machine. More specifically, it is possible to quickly and more effectively catch an unbalance of a washing tank generated at the initial stage of dehydration of a washing machine without installing a separate balancing ring in which salt water is contained in the upper part of the washing tank. The present invention relates to a balancing device for a washing machine to prevent breakage of a washing tank and a storage tank due to unbalance during dehydration.
일반적으로 전자동 세탁기는 급수,세탁,헹굼,배수 및 탈수행정을 설정된 프로그램에 의해 순차적으로 수행하여 세탁물을 세탁하도록 구성되어 있는 것으로서, 세탁이 완료된 세탁물을 탈수시켜주기 위해서는 구동부의 클러치 작용에 의해 회전익과 세탁조를 고정시킨 상태에서 구동부룰 구동시켜 주면 세탁조가 일방향으로 고속회전되어 발생된 회전원심력에 의하여 세탁물에 포함된 세탁수가 탈수되는 것이다.In general, the automatic washing machine is configured to wash laundry by sequentially performing water supply, washing, rinsing, draining, and dehydration strokes by a set program. In order to dehydrate laundry after washing, the rotor blade and When the driving unit is driven in a state in which the washing tank is fixed, the washing water is dewatered by the centrifugal force generated by the washing tank rotating at a high speed in one direction.
한편, 종래의 세탁기에 있어서는 첨부된 도1에 도시된 바와같이 세탁조(120)의 하부는 그 중앙에 저수조(100)를 관통한 탈수축(220)이 결합되어, 탈수 행정시 상기 탈수축(220)에 의해 세탁조(120)가 고속회전하게 되는 것이며, 이렇게 고속회전되는 세탁조(120)는 그 하부의 중앙을 중심으로 하여 회전됨에 따라 세탁조(120)의 회전원심력이 하부로부터 상부로 전달되어 세탁조(120)의 상부 회전반경이 커짐에 따라 이의 언발란스를 잡아주기 위해 세탁조(120)의 상단부 내주면에 염수가 담겨져 있는 발란스링(240)이 장착되게 된다.On the other hand, in the conventional washing machine as shown in the accompanying Figure 1, the lower portion of the washing tank 120 is coupled to the dehydration shaft 220 penetrating the reservoir 100 in the center thereof, the dehydration shaft 220 during the dehydration stroke The washing tank 120 is to be rotated at a high speed by the rotation of the washing tank 120 is rotated about the center of the lower portion so that the rotational centrifugal force of the washing tank 120 is transferred from the lower to the upper washing tank ( As the upper rotation radius of the 120 increases, the balancing ring 240 containing the saline is mounted on the inner circumferential surface of the upper end of the washing tank 120 to catch the unbalance thereof.
그러나 상기 발란스링(240)은 세탁조(120)와는 별개로 독립된 부재로 구성되어 세탁조(120)의 상부테두리에 부착되는 것이기 때문에 그 결합과정이 까다로운 단점이 있었고 또한, 밀폐된 상기 발란스링(240)의 내부공간에 염수를 채워넣어야 하는 번거로움이 있었으며, 발란스링(240)의 위치가 세탁조(120)의 상부에 배치되어 세탁조(120)의 언발란스를 효율적으로 잡아주는데 그 한계가 있다.However, since the balancing ring 240 is composed of a separate member separately from the washing tank 120 is attached to the upper edge of the washing tank 120, the coupling process has a disadvantage in that the coupling process is difficult, and also the sealed balancing ring 240 There was a hassle to fill the brine in the interior space, the position of the balance ring 240 is disposed on the upper portion of the washing tank 120 there is a limit to efficiently hold the unbalance of the washing tank 120.
이는 탈수초기시 정지하고 있던 세탁조(120)가 순간적으로 일방향으로 회전 하게되면 탈수축(220)과 연결된 세탁조(120)는 상부방향으로 갈수록 그 회전 반경이 더욱 커지면서 따라서 그 회전괘적도 더욱 커지게 되는데, 상기 발란스링(240)이 세탁조(120)의 상부방향에만 설치되어 있어 세탁조(120)의 균형을 전체적으로 잡아주지 못하게 됨으로 언발란스를 효율적으로 잡아주지 못하는 문제점이 발생하였다.This is when the washing tank 120 that was stopped during the initial stage of dehydration is instantaneously rotated in one direction, the washing tank 120 connected to the dehydration shaft 220 becomes larger as its rotation radius increases toward the upper direction, and accordingly, its rotation schedule becomes larger. The balance ring 240 is installed only in the upper direction of the washing tub 120, so that the balance of the washing tub 120 cannot be balanced as a whole.
이에 본 고안은 상기의 제반 문제점을 해소시키기 위해 안출된 것으로 본 고안은 세탁기의 세탁조 상부에 별도의 발란스링을 장착시키지 않고도 탈수초기시 발생되는 세탁조의 언발란스를 효과적으로 잡아줄수 있고 또한, 세탁조의 상부방향만이 아닌 세탁조의 균형을 전체적으로 잡아줄수 있도록 하여 세탁조의 언발란스로 인한 세탁조 및 저수조의 파손을 방지하고 탈수시간을 단축시킬수 있도록 한 세탁기의 세탁조를 제공하는데 그 목적이 있는 것이다.The present invention has been devised to solve the above problems, the present invention can effectively catch the unbalance of the washing tank generated during the initial dehydration without having to install a separate balancing ring on the upper washing tank of the washing machine, and also the upper direction of the washing tank The purpose of the present invention is to provide a washing tank of a washing machine that can prevent the damage of the washing tank and the storage tank due to the unbalance of the washing tank and shorten the dehydration time by allowing the overall balance of the washing tank.
상기의 목적을 달성시키기 위한 본 고안에 따른 세탁조는 세탁조의 형태가 다수개의 결합부재가 상,하방향으로 적층된 형태로 구성되어지되, 이들 결합부재의 외주면에는 U자 형태의 외측돌기가 각각 형성되어 이들 외측돌기의 각 공간부내에 세탁수가 담수되도록 함으로서 상기 외측돌기의 공간부내에 담수되어진 세탁수에 의해 탈수초기에 발생하는 세탁조의 언발란스가 효과적으로 잡혀질수 있도록 한 것에 그 특징이 있는 것이다.Washing tank according to the present invention for achieving the above object is formed in the form of the washing tank is a plurality of coupling members are stacked in the up, down direction, the outer peripheral surface of the coupling member is formed in the U-shaped outer projection respectively It is characterized in that the washing water is desalted in each space part of the outer protrusions so that the unbalance of the washing tank generated in the initial stage of dehydration can be effectively caught by the washing water freshened in the space parts of the outer protrusions.

이하 본 고안에 따른 세탁기의 발란스장치를 첨부된 도면에 의거하여 상세히 설명한다.Hereinafter, a balance device of the washing machine according to the present invention will be described in detail with reference to the accompanying drawings.
도2는 본 고안에 따른 세탁조가 적용되어진 세탁기의 결합단면도로서, 세탁조(120)의 형태가 다수개의 결합부재(140)가 상,하방향으로 적층된 형태로 구성되어지되, 이들 결합부재(140)의 외주면에는 U자 형태의 외측돌기(160)가 각각 형성되어 이들 외측돌기(160)의 각 공간부(180)내에 세탁수가 담수되도록 함으로서 상기 외측돌기(160)의 공간부(180)내에 담수되어진 세탁수에 의해 탈수초기에 발생하는 세탁조(120)의 언발란스가 효과적으로 잡혀질수 있도록 된 구조이다.2 is a cross-sectional view of a washing machine to which the washing tank is applied according to the present invention, and the washing tank 120 is configured in a form in which a plurality of coupling members 140 are stacked in up and down directions, and these coupling members 140. U-shaped outer protrusions 160 are respectively formed on the outer circumferential surface of the outer surface so that the wash water is fresh in each of the outer spaces 180 of the outer protrusions 160. It is a structure that can be effectively caught the unbalance of the washing tank 120 generated in the initial dehydration by the wash water.
한편, 상기 각 결합부재(140)의 상.하단에는 상부걸림턱(260)과 하부걸림턱(280)이 서로대향되는 형태로 각각 형성되어 이들 상.하부걸림턱(260)(280)이 결합부재(140)의 결합과정에서 이들이 각각 끼움결합되는 것이며. 상기 저수조(100)의 내벽은 외측방향으로 경사면를 이룬 형태이다.On the other hand, the upper and lower engaging jaw 260 and the lower engaging jaw 280 are formed in a form facing each other at the upper and lower ends of each coupling member 140, these upper and lower engaging jaws 260, 280 are coupled In the coupling process of the member 140, they are each fitted. The inner wall of the reservoir 100 is in the form of an inclined surface in the outward direction.
상기와 같이 구성되어진 본 고안은 세탁시 세탁조(120)내에 세탁물이 담겨진 상태에서 세탁수의 담수가 이루어 지게되면 세탁조(120)상에 형성되는 다수개의 관통구멍(미도시함)을 통하여 저수조(100)내로 세탁수가 담수되는 것이며 이렇게 저수조(100)내로 세탁수가 담수되어지면 세탁조(120)의 하부에 장착된 펄세이터가 정.역회전되면서 세탁수류를 일으켜 세탁이 이루어 지는 것이고 세탁이 종료되어지면 저수조(100)의 일측에 구비된 배수구(미도시함)를 통하여 오염된 세탁수가 세탁기밖으로 배출되게 된다.The present invention is configured as described above is a storage tank 100 through a plurality of through-holes (not shown) formed on the washing tank 120 when the wash water is made in the state in which the laundry is contained in the washing tank 120 during washing. When the wash water is fresh water in the water tank 100, the pulsator mounted on the lower part of the washing tank 120 is rotated forward and reverse to cause the washing water to be washed and the washing is completed. The contaminated washing water is discharged out of the washing machine through a drain hole (not shown) provided at one side of the 100.
이때, 상기 세탁수의 배출과정에서 본 고안에 따른 결합부재(140)의 각 공간부(180)내에는 세척수가 담겨지게 된다.At this time, the washing water is contained in each space portion 180 of the coupling member 140 according to the present invention in the discharge process of the wash water.
따라서, 저수조(100)의 하부에 배치된 구동수단에 의해 세탁조(120)가 일방향으로 회전되면서 탈수행정에 들어가게 되면 세탁조(120)에 발생된 회전 원심력에 의해 상기 공간부(180)내에 담수된 세탁수는 외측방향으로 밀려나가는 힘이 발생하게 되고 이는 외측돌기(160)의 내벽(200)을 압부하는 형태로 변환되어져 세탁조(100)의 언발란스가 초기에 잡혀지게 되는 것이다.Therefore, when the washing tank 120 is rotated in one direction by the driving means disposed at the bottom of the water storage tank 100 and enters the dehydration stroke, washing of the fresh water in the space part 180 by the rotation centrifugal force generated in the washing tank 120. The number is pushed outward direction is generated which is converted into the form of pressing the inner wall 200 of the outer protrusion 160 is to be unbalanced of the washing tank 100 is initially caught.
이와같이 세탁조(120)의 언발란스가 잡혀진 상태에서 세탁조(120)의 회전속도가 지속적으로 증가하게되면 탈수가 본격적으로 이루어짐과 동시에 원심력이 증가되어 상기 외측돌기(160)의 공간부(180)내에 담수된 세탁수는 내벽(200)을 따라 저수조(100)내로 완전히 빠져나가게 되는 것이다.As such, when the rotation speed of the washing tub 120 is continuously increased in the state where the unbalance of the washing tub 120 is caught, dehydration is performed in earnest and the centrifugal force is increased so that the fresh water is in the space 180 of the outer protrusion 160. The washed water is to be completely discharged into the reservoir 100 along the inner wall (200).
본 고안은 세탁조의 형태가 다수개의 결합부재가 상,하방향으로 적층된 형태로 구성되어지되, 이들 결합부재의 외주면에는 U자 형태의 외측돌기가 각각 형성되어 이들 외측돌기의 각 공간부내에 세탁수가 담수되도록 함으로서 상기 외측돌기의 공간부내에 각각 담수되어진 세탁수에 의해 별도의 발란스링이 장착되지 않고서도 세탁조의 상부방향만이 아닌 세탁조의 균형을 전체적으로 잡아줄수 있어 세탁조의 언발란스를 효과적으로 잡아주게 되므로 세탁조의 언발란스로 인한 세탁조 및 저수조의 파손을 방지할수 있는 효과가 있다.The present invention consists of a washing tank is formed of a plurality of coupling members are stacked in the vertical direction, the outer peripheral surface of these coupling members is formed in the U-shaped outer projections each wash in each space portion of these outer projections By allowing the water to be fresh, it is possible to balance the washing tank as well as the upper direction of the washing tank as a whole without the need for a separate balancing ring by the washing water desalted in the space of the outer protrusion, thereby effectively holding the unbalance of the washing tank. There is an effect that can prevent damage to the washing tank and the storage tank due to unbalance of the washing tank.
